The Artist's Period
Eyvind Earle was a prominent figure in the mid-20th century American art scene, known for his contributions to both fine art and animation. His work often blended elements of realism with a touch of abstraction, creating a unique visual language that was both accessible and profound. Sangre De Cristo Range exemplifies Earle's mature style, where he focused on capturing the essence of natural landscapes with a keen eye for detail and composition.
